Programs & Activities

Program 1

$4.6M

Membership, education and programming services film independent is an open-access membership organization with 8,176 members in fy24, from 49 states and 63 countries. To our members we offer robust educational and film programming.-film independent presents screening series (158 unique events, audience of 16,347)-the directors close-up (conversations on the art of directing with the year's top filmmakers (online)-film independent forum (conference for working independent producers on the business of filmmaking (in person). -global media makers is a robust program serving mid-career filmmakers from around the world, providing mentorship, masterclasses and community building. Each year a group of 20-30 filmmakers travel to los angeles for a 5-6 week residency, and film independent staff and mentors also travel abroad throughout the year, engaging with emerging filmmaking communities in different parts of the world.-year-round workshops on specific topics of interest to filmmakers and film lovers alike (in person and online)

Program 2

$3.3M

2023 film independent spirit awardsthe premiere awards show celebrating the best of independent film and television, the film independent spirit awards shines a light on filmmakers whose work embodies uniqueness of vision, original, provocative subject matter, diversity, and economy of means. For over 40 years this show has done more than any other single event to put independent film on the cultural map and in the public consciousness. The spirit awards exemplifies the work of talented emerging and established talent, supports deia in the awards space, and celebrates the best of fiction and non-fiction work in both film and television.- online screening of nominated films and shows for members (@ 65 titles)- voting members of film independent: 8,176- in-person award show: 1,200 attendees
